When I handle weddings and private parties, I don't just show up and run through a pre-planned set. I look for the story—your dynamic as a couple, the inside jokes, the energy of your group—and I build the magic around that. I’ve turned wedding card tricks into ring reveals and anniversary parties into mentalism experiments. It is all about creating that 'Wait, what just happened?' moment right in front of your people.

You won’t see me doing tired card tricks or pulling rabbits out of hats. My approach to private events is simple: high energy, heavy audience interaction, and a lot of laughter. Whether you are hosting 50 people in your living room or 500 at a banquet hall, the goal is to get people talking.

The Wedding Touch

For weddings, I often do a 'Couple Connection' act. We take your personal story—how you met, the dates you share, the weird habits you have—and I weave it into the performance. It ends with something tangible, like a ring or a fused card, that you actually get to keep. It is personal, it is funny, and it breaks the ice better than any speech.

Private Parties & Anniversaries

For anniversaries and house parties, it is more about the banter. I like to get in close. I will walk around during cocktail hour or stand in the middle of the dance floor. I am guessing secret thoughts, predicting outcomes before they happen, and sometimes just messing with your friends until they are genuinely confused.

The Practical Stuff

I keep the tech requirements minimal. One wireless mic and a basic sound system are usually enough. I show up in modern, sharp outfits—think unstructured suits, not sequins or capes. We are there to have a blast, not host a renaissance fair. If you have a specific theme or a wild idea you want to pull off, hit me up. Let us see if we can make it happen.
